Re your story on 바카라사이트 University of Northampton’s new campus, “Hot-desking appears on horizon as Waterside project nears completion” (News, 22 June). I remember being without a designated office space in my early teaching days and how ashamed I felt when students with severe pastoral or mental health problems broke down in tears during meetings in 바카라사이트 corridor. I also recall how inefficient I was as a scholar with nowhere to put heavy dictionaries and textbooks.

“Traditional offices and teaching styles will vanish at Northampton’s new campus”, we learn. According to Nick Hillman of 바카라사이트 Higher Education Policy Institute, it’s 바카라사이트 UK’s “most exciting higher education project”, a brave new world of what Northampton’s vice-chancellor calls “active blended learning” where “students will make greater use of digital learning resources before coming to class”. So, not at all like having students do 바카라사이트 reading before a seminar, as at Poppleton and o바카라사이트r traditional universities, 바카라사이트n?
